WBB Falls In ACC Tournament Semifinal To NC State
March 8, 2025 | Women's Basketball
GREENSBORO, N.C. – Going toe-to-toe with rival No. 1 seeded NC State in the 2025 Ally ACC Women's Basketball Tournament Semifinal, fifth seeded North Carolina fought back against the Wolfpack yet came up short, 66-55.
In its third game in three days, North Carolina (27-6, 13-4 ACC) could not overcome (NC State (26-5, 16-2 ACC) to knock off the Wolfpack for a second time this season.
Coming on late, Indya Nivar scored all 13 of her points in the fourth quarter to lead Carolina. Notching her fourth double-double this season off of 10 points and 10 rebounds, Maria Gakdeng paced the Tar Heels off the glass. Coming in off the bench, Grace Townsend dished out a team-best four assists.
Carolina came out rearing to go with a 5-0 run, until NC State shot back with an 16-0 run of its own to lead 16-5 at the end of the first quarter.
With Grant knocking down a three, UNC began to gain a bit of energy to cut into the Wolfpack's advantage. Coming within 10 points before the break, Carolina kept pushing NC State to make its way to the line. Knocking down seven free throws in the second, the Tar Heels ran out to grab a layup in the last seconds from Townsend to close the deficit to 33-26 at the half.
Working to close in on the Wolfpack, UNC came as close within nine. Both teams entered a scoring lull throughout the third, which allowed Carolina to remain in reach. The Wolfpack began to knock down their shots, leading 54-37 heading into the fourth.
Refusing to quit, Nivar battled with a 8-0 run of her own with five minutes left to pull within 10. Despite the scoring burst, Carolina could not keep pace with NC State to send the Tar Heels home, 66-55.
Carolina awaits its fate with the unveiling of the 2025 NCAA Women's Basketball Tournament bracket next Sunday, March 16. The selection show will air on ESPN at 8 p.m. ET.
